Geographic Information Systems Engineer
DivIHN Integration Inc is focused on integrating advanced technology solutions, and they are seeking a Geographic Information Systems Engineer. The role involves creating and maintaining network and SCADA models within the Advanced Distribution Management System, ensuring accurate representation of electric systems for operational use.
Responsibilities
Builds and maintains network displays for distribution, substation and transmission views
Completes SCADA mapping of electrical devices
Understands internal views and how to build and maintain them
Understands how to create, validate and maintain distribution automation and one-line composite views
Provides analysis and validation of auto-generated views
Applies analytical skills to import GIS information, troubleshoot errors and develops solutions
Provides guidance by defining the data cleanup scope for GIS team
Provides analysis and troubleshooting for testing and commissioning new devices
Provides technical support for point-to-point testing
Proficient with business standards to review, analyze and confirm network model and substation validations
Develops symbols and symbol profiles within ADMS
Responsible for facilitating other data feeds into ADMS (load profiles, customer data, etc.)
Analyzes and promotes model changes into ADMS network
Develops and analyzes additional data sources for ADMS
Management of non-telemetered points for their model configuration (catalogs, tags, notes)
Effectively completes issue reporting and communications with other teams
Reviews work of less experienced team members
